A targeted shooting at an Ohio cosmetics warehouse on Tuesday night left one person dead and five others wounded, according to law enforcement. Shots were fired around 11 p.m.

inside the KDC/One cosmetics facility in New Albany, about 15 miles northeast of Columbus, New Albany Police Chief Greg Jones told WSYX early Wednesday. Officials confirmed that six people were shot inside the "large building," and one victim pronounced dead at the scene. Police have identified the suspect, who remains at large but is no longer in the vicinity.



In an update posted at 1:26 a.m., the New Albany Police Department announced that all employees have been evacuated from the building.

Terror Inside Warehouse Authorities have instructed residents to stay away from the area as they continue looking for the suspect. An active investigation is underway at the scene. Police are asking anyone with information to contact the New Albany Police Department.

According to the New Albany Chamber of Commerce website, the KDC/One facility produces cosmetics for LBrands stores. During a press conference early Wednesday morning, New Albany Police Chief Greg Jones confirmed that six people were shot in what he described as a "targeted" attack inside the "large building," resulting in one death. Upon arriving at the scene, officers noticed some workers evacuating the facility on their own.
